A simple guideline is the rule of three: if your solar PV system has three or more strings, a combiner box is usually recommended. A string is a series of solar panels connected together.
You will need a thin board made out of a non-conductive material, such as glass, plastic, or wood, to attach the cells to. Lay out the cells in the arrangement you will use, then measure the dimensions and cut a board to that size. Leave an extra inch or two at both ends.
For a 1 kW solar energy system, an average area of 6 to 8 m² is required. This calculation may vary depending on panel efficiency, the technology used, and the installation angle.
